Broesder Runs Into Hadley's Aces
Level 19
: Blinds 5,000/15,000, 15,000 ante
Shane Broesder moved all in for 225,000 from middle position and Jimmy Hadley put him at risk in the small blind.
Shane Broesder: A♣Q♥
Jimmy Hadley: A♠A♦
Hadley had woken up with two aces, and Broesder found no help on the 6♥5♠7♥6♦4♦ board as he was sent to the rail.
The next hand at this table, D'Koda Geer was all in for 160,000 from middle position and up against Preston Dean under the gun.
D'Koda Geer: A♣J♣
Preston Dean: 7♦7♣
Geer took the lead on the J♥4♣8♥ flop with top pair, while the rest of the 3♣6♠ board was safe for him to double up.
